AMR文件在Windows上无法播放是因系统缺乏内置支持,解决方法分为格式转换和使用兼容播放器。推荐使用VLC、FFmpeg或Audacity将AMR转为MP3/WAV以彻底解决问题,或选择VLC、PotPlayer等支持AMR的播放器直接播放,避免系统级解码器安装风险。

AMR文件在Windows上无法播放,这通常是因为Windows系统本身缺乏对这种特定音频编码格式的内置支持。最直接且可靠的解决办法是将其转换为更通用的格式,比如MP3或WAV,或者选择一款内置了AMR解码器的媒体播放器来播放。
在我看来,处理AMR文件播放问题,无非是“治标”和“治本”两种思路。
治本之策:格式转换
这是我个人最推荐的方法,因为它能彻底解决问题,让你的AMR文件在任何支持MP3或WAV的设备上都能畅通无阻。
ffmpeg -i input.amr output.mp3
治标之策:使用兼容的播放器
如果你不想转换文件,或者只是想快速听一下,那么选择一个能够直接播放AMR的播放器也是个办法。
说实话,这背后其实是历史和技术标准选择的问题。AMR,全称Adaptive Multi-Rate,它最初主要是为了在移动电话网络中高效地编码语音而设计的。想想看,以前的手机录音、语音备忘录,很多都是AMR格式。它的特点是在极低的比特率下保持相对清晰的语音质量,这对带宽有限的移动通信来说非常关键。
但问题就在于,Windows操作系统,特别是Windows Media Player,并没有默认集成AMR的解码器。微软在设计其媒体框架时,更倾向于支持那些在桌面环境和多媒体内容消费中更主流、更通用的格式,比如MP3、WAV、WMA等。AMR在PC端的使用场景相对较少,主要就是处理一些从手机传过来的语音文件。所以,当你尝试用Windows自带的播放器打开一个AMR文件时,系统会告诉你“无法播放此文件”,因为它根本不认识这种语言。这并不是你的电脑坏了,而是它没装“AMR语言包”而已。
选择转换工具,其实取决于你的需求和文件量。我个人在不同场景下会有不同的偏好。
如果你只是偶尔处理一两个文件,而且对隐私没有特别严苛的要求,那么在线转换器无疑是最便捷的。你不需要安装任何软件,打开浏览器就能搞定。比如我有时会用到
online-audio-converter.com
cloudconvert.com
对于我这种经常需要处理各种音频格式的人来说,桌面软件是更可靠、更高效的选择。
总的来说,如果你追求简单快捷,在线工具可以救急;如果你追求稳定、功能全面且操作相对简单,VLC是你的不二之选;如果你是技术爱好者,需要极致的控制力和自动化能力,那么FFmpeg值得投入时间学习;而如果你还需要编辑功能,Audacity则能提供更多帮助。
当然有,并非所有情况都需要大费周章地转换。有时候,仅仅是为了听一下内容,我会选择更直接的播放方案。
首先,我不得不再次提到VLC Media Player。它真的是我电脑里不可或缺的软件之一。它的强大之处在于,它自带了几乎所有主流和非主流音频、视频格式的解码器。所以,当Windows自带播放器对AMR文件束手无策时,你通常只需要右键点击AMR文件,选择“用VLC Media Player打开”,大概率就能直接播放了。这种“即插即用”的体验,省去了很多麻烦。
除了VLC,还有一些其他优秀的第三方播放器也提供了广泛的格式支持。例如,PotPlayer就是另一个非常强大的选择。它以其高度可定制性和对各种编码格式的良好支持而闻名。很多用户发现,当其他播放器遇到问题时,PotPlayer往往能迎刃而解。它也内置了大量的解码器,所以通常也能直接播放AMR文件。
对于那些对音频质量有更高要求,或者喜欢高度定制播放体验的用户,Foobar2000是一个非常好的选择。虽然它本身可能需要安装特定的组件(通常是第三方提供的解码器插件)来支持AMR这类不那么常见的格式,但一旦配置好,它的播放质量和稳定性都非常出色。这种方式稍微有点折腾,但对于追求极致的用户来说,是值得的。
此外,你可能还会听说过K-Lite Codec Pack这类“解码器包”。它通过在系统层面安装大量的解码器,理论上可以让你电脑上所有支持通用API的播放器(包括Windows Media Player)都能播放AMR。不过,我个人对这类解码器包持谨慎态度。虽然它们能解决问题,但有时也可能导致系统不稳定或者与其他软件产生冲突。我更倾向于使用像VLC这样,将解码器集成在播放器内部的解决方案,这样可以减少对系统整体环境的潜在影响。
总结一下,如果你只是想快速听一下AMR文件,那么安装一款像VLC或PotPlayer这样功能强大的第三方播放器,通常是最简单直接的办法。它们就像一个“万能遥控器”,能搞定大多数格式问题。
以上就是Windows上AMR音频文件无法播放怎么办?解决音频格式的实用技巧的详细内容,更多请关注php中文网其它相关文章!
 
                        
                        每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
 
                 
                                
                                 收藏
收藏
                                                                             
                                
                                 收藏
收藏
                                                                             
                                
                                 收藏
收藏
                                                                            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号